Kandi BurrussWhen we last left the ladies of Atlanta, Sheree was pretending to be a fashion designer, Kim was telling everyone she once maybe had something kind of like cancer, Lisa was threatening to put the wigged one in her place, NeNe was looking for a new home and DeShawn was being booted from the show.

Although it was rumored Tameka Foster would be the newest member of The Real Housewives of Atlanta, that is no longer the case. (Did her recent trip to Brazil somehow get in the way?) Single mother Kandi Burruss will now be joining the four other drama queens for Round 2.

DeShawn Snow of The Real Housewives of AtlantaIf you thought was the least memorable character of the last Real Housewives reunion, you weren’t the only one. DeShawn, the wife of Cleveland Cavalier’s Eric Snow, has just been told that she will not be returning for Season 2.

In a recent interview with Essence.com,  Snow says she just learned this week that her run on Bravo had come to an end. This news came as a surprise because the mother of three had just been in talks with the producers of back in December.
